Tuition Fees

Our tuition fees are the same for both overseas and home students.  Please note that the amount quoted below is for each academic year.

Academic Year Online learning Tuition Fees

2024/25

£5,700 per year 

Information on annual tuition fees:

Tuition fees increase every year in the majority of cases.

For students whose studies commenced in 2022-23 or earlier, tuition fees will increase each year. You should take this annual tuition fee increase into consideration when you estimate your fees for a degree.

From 2023-24 tuition fees for new entrants will be fixed for the duration of their programme. If you joined us from August 2023 onwards and you are studying for a degree or qualification that will take more than one year to complete, the fee charged will be fixed at the level charged on the year of entry.

Commonwealth Distance Learning Scholarships

The Commonwealth Scholarship Commission (CSC) is offering 5 scholarships for applicants accepted for admission to the MSc in Clinical Education at the University of Edinburgh in the Academic Year 2024-2025. 

The scholarships are intended for candidates from low and middle-income Commonwealth countries, and they are funded by the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office.

To apply for a Commonwealth Distance Learning Scholarship, candidates must:

  • Be a citizen of or be granted refugee status from an eligible Commonwealth country, or be a British Protected Person
  • Be permanently and continually resident in an eligible Commonwealth country
  • Hold a first degree of at least upper second class (2:1) standard. A lower qualification and sufficient relevant experience may be considered in certain cases
  • All candidates must provide at least one reference
  • All candidates must hold an offer to start their chosen course of study in 2024

Applying and Deadlines

This is a TWO PART process  

PART ONE - Securing an offer to study your programme of choice. Apply to the eligible programme of your choice through our Degree Finder.

To secure an offer you must meet the University of Edinburgh entry requirements.  

A conditional offer is sufficient for you to move to part two of this process and apply for the CSC scholarship. You will however need to meet all the conditions of your offer to secure an unconditional offer and become a student at the University of Edinburgh. This will include demonstrating your English language competency.    

Please note – Apply for your programme as soon as possible, as it can take up to 10 working days for an application to be processed. 

 

PART TWO - Applying for the Commonwealth Scholarship  

Once you have received an offer from the University of Edinburgh, you can apply to the Commonwealth Scholarships. Information on how to apply can be found here.

Before applying, please be sure to read the Eligibility Information on the Commonwealth Scholarships webpage. 

Remember you must include all supporting documentation.

Deadline Date is 16:00 GMT on Thursday 28 March 2024.
